Tip #9:
Think Mobile
Most content is now consumed in
mobile devices, so consider how your
story will be read in one. First is to
make sure your site or blog is mobilefriendly. Second, create stories that are
more concise (500-600 words is ideal),
as people have a shorter attention
span. If a story needs to be longer, add
impacting quotes that appear later in
the story, so readers get a preview of
what's coming ahead. Also, picture lists
work better than photo galleries as
readers don't want to need to hit that
"next" bottom 10x from their device
and they are more prone to share the
story.
